What companies run services between Antwerp, Belgium and Erembodegem, Belgium?

You can take a train from Anvers-Central to Erembodegem via Brussels-Nord in around 1h 57m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Antwerp Rooseveltplaats to Erembodegem Jagershoek via Brussels-North train station and Brussel Noord opstaphalte in around 2h 6m.
